The Book Of Dead Philosophers

Starting from the premise that philosophers' deaths have been as interesting as their lives, the author pulls readers in with quirky stories of how philosophers died and then confronts the big themes - in this case, what 'a good death' means and how to live with the knowledge of death and free from what he calls 'delusions and sophistries'.
